Director of Engineering, KSBY

KSBY is a premier news station located on California's Central Coast, seeking an innovative Director of Engineering to lead their technical vision and operations. This role involves managing broadcast systems, leading a team of engineers, and ensuring high-quality news delivery to the community.

AdvertisingBroadcastingNews

Responsibilities

Model and lead a culture of empathy, customer service and leadership
Lead the research, design, installation and repair of all television, digital, OTT, Internet Systems, high power RF systems, production environments and all associated equipment using current platforms and protocols. Manage building facilities and grounds, including HVAC, power generation and security systems
Partner with the news department to develop, build and support content workflow and support systems including integration and problem-solving software, hardware, networking and infrastructure while facilitating a collaborative environment between newsroom and production control staff
Motivate and manage a staff of professional and technical engineers, operators and IT technicians. Develop and grow staff in technology and Scripps culture to meet the on-going and future technological needs of the station and evaluate staff growth opportunities and assessments
Establish and implement engineering policies and procedures
Evaluate and maintain the spectrum and broadband usage of the facility
Manage projects
Plan, design and document current and future broadcast and digital systems
Collaborate with other departments to determine current and future studio and transmission and workflow needs
Prepare and track capital, expense, repair and maintenance budgets
Use company purchasing management system to purchase and track assets and services as well as replacement cycles
Evaluate equipment solutions
Keep the station compliant with the FCC Rules and Regulations, as well as related local, state, and federal regulations
Perform other duties as assigned
